Richard Taylor was a prominent American philosopher known for his work in metaphysics, ethics, and the philosophy of mind. He was a professor at the University of Massachusetts Amherst and published extensively on topics such as free will, personal identity, and moral responsibility. Taylor is also recognized for his influential writings, including "Metaphysics" and "Philosophical Papers," which have had a significant impact on contemporary philosophical thought.
